The overview below groups typical Spruce Tree Removal proj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Lubbock, TX.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Small Tree Removal - For smaller trees up to 20 feet tall, local contractors often charge between $250 and $600. Many routine jobs fall within this range, depending on tree size and accessibility.

Medium Tree Removal - Trees measuring 20 to 40 feet typically cost between $600 and $1,200. Larger, more complex projects can reach $2,000 or more, but most fall into the middle of this range.

Large Tree Removal - For trees over 40 feet, costs generally range from $1,200 to $3,500. Fewer projects push into the highest tiers, which are reserved for very large or difficult-to-access trees.

Stump Removal and Cleanup - Removing stumps after tree removal usually costs between $100 and $500 per stump. Many projects involve multiple stumps, with costs varying based on size and location.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

When selecting a contractor for spruce tree removal, it’s important to consider their experience with similar projects. Homeowners should inquire about how many times the service provider has handled tree removal jobs comparable in size and complexity. An experienced local contractor will have a better understanding of the specific challenges that can arise in the area, such as proximity to structures or power lines, and will be more likely to deliver a safe and efficient service. Gathering details about their past work can help ensure that the contractor has the practical knowledge needed to complete the job effectively.

Clear written expectations are essential for a smooth working relationship. Homeowners should seek service providers who can offer detailed estimates that outline the scope of work, materials involved, and any necessary preparations or cleanup. Having these expectations documented helps prevent misunderstandings and ensures that everyone is on the same page regarding what the project entails. It’s also beneficial to ask how the contractor plans to handle unforeseen issues that might arise during the removal process, so there are no surprises once work begins.

Reputable references and good communication are key indicators of a reliable local contractor. Homeowners can ask for references from previous clients to gain insight into the contractor’s professionalism, punctuality, and quality of work. Additionally, responsive and clear communication from the outset can make the entire process more manageable. Service providers who are willing to answer questions, clarify details, and provide updates demonstrate a commitment to customer service.
